READING FEATURES

The number of scans performed on the code by the DS2200 and therefore the
decoding capability is influenced by the following parameters:
number of scans per second
code motion speed
label dimensions
scan direction with respect to code motion
At least 5 scans during the code passage should be allowed to ensure a successful
read.

STEP-LADDER MODE

DS2200
If scanning is perpendicular to the code motion direction (Figure 16), the number of
effective scans performed by the reader is given by the following formula:

Figure 16 - "Step Ladder" scanning mode
SN = [(LH/LS) * SS] - 2
number of effective scans
label height (in mm)
label movement speed (in mm/s)
number of scans per second
